An Early Ss Enlisted Man's Belt Buckle By Overhoff And Cie Auction Commander - Finely made inBuckle in nickel silver, unmarked, but typical buckle by maker Overhoff and Cie, slightly worn, in very fine condition. Design of this belt buckle first appeared probably around 1927, and was exclusively made by company O & C (Overhoff and Cie) until about 1931.
